Synthesis of New RE3+ Doped Li1+ xTa1- xTi x O₃ (RE: Eu, Sm, Er, Tm, and Dy) Phosphors with Various Emission Colors

Materials (Basel). 2013 Jul 11;6(7):2768-2776. doi: 10.3390/ma6072768.

Abstract

New phosphors with various emission colors for RE3+ doped Li1+xTa1-xTixO₃ (LTT) (RE: Eu, Sm, Er, Tm, and Dy) were synthesized by electric furnace at 1423 K for 15 h. The microstructure of the host material and the photoluminescence (PL) property were determined and compared to those of RE3+ doped Li1+xNb1-xTixO₃ (LNT). In the LTT phosphor, the highest PL intensity was achieved for the mixture composition Li1.11Ta0.89Ti0.11O₃ with a LiTaO₃ structure, although it has an M-phase superstructure. In the LTT host material, the effective activators were Eu3+ and Sm3+ ions, in contrast to the LNT host material. Here, we discuss the relationship between PL property and the host material's structure.
